Grime Orignals have just released their latest single

BIG NARSTIE, Sharky Major, Rippz, and LV General have joined forces on their latest single ‘Baddest’.

The track is set to feature on the forthcoming Grime Originals album and  Sharky Major told the Voice that it was all about ‘enjoyment‘.

Quote from Sharky Major – “Baddest is the first instalment from the forthcoming Grime Originals Album (vol.1) and I felt it was important to show the levels and vibes that you will find on the album from as early as possible.”

He added: “Grime offers many variations, captures many frustrations, emotions and makes many statements, plus it has been consistent in offering big tunes and it’s safe to say that ‘Baddest’ is yet another one.

“Calling upon the don Big Narstie, YouTube and social media comedian LV General and my good friend Rippz, each artist (including myself), brought something different to the riddim to keep you dancing from start to finish.

“This is one for pure enjoyment, no screw faces for this one.”

Produced by Zim Zima, the track offers a fresh and vibrant tone, accentuated by a skippy flute riff, skittering high-hats and the mellow chords of a harp, the intro is an instant headturner that doesn’t cry out your stereotypical grime joint.

Add in a bouncing hook, reloadworthy bars and a heap of energetic delivery from the all-starline-up and the result is a track that cuts perfectly into the cloth of the current sound sphere with hints of nostalgia helping to carve out its own notable place.
